At this yr’s Locarno Movie Competition in Switzerland, Movie Remark participated in an enchanting experimental occasion known as “A Lengthy Night time of Dreaming in regards to the Way forward for Intelligence.” Curated by Rafael Dernbach, a researcher on the Università della Svizzera italiana, the occasion started at sundown on August 9 and ended at dawn on August 10, and concerned a sequence of talks and workshops in regards to the many connotations of “intelligence,” how A.I. is altering {our relationships} to ourselves and the world, and the way desires could supply up keys to our future.
The occasion was co-hosted by Movie Remark Co-Deputy Editor Devika Girish. This week’s episode is an excerpt from her moderating shift, that includes a lecture and Q&A with Shane Denson, a Stanford College scholar who explores the terrain of “post-cinema”—the courageous new world of digital photographs untethered to classical notions of time, house, and actuality.
